The Transdermal Patches Market was valued at USD 7.95 billion in 2024 and is projected to grow to USD 8.34 billion in 2025, with a CAGR of 5.16%, reaching USD 10.75 billion by 2030.
KEY MARKET STATISTICS | |
---|---|
Base Year [2024] | USD 7.95 billion |
Estimated Year [2025] | USD 8.34 billion |
Forecast Year [2030] | USD 10.75 billion |
CAGR (%) | 5.16% |

Key Segmentation Insights Illuminating Market Dynamics
Detailed segmentation analysis provides a clearer picture of the diverse dimensions propelling the transdermal patches market. When considering product type, the market is dissected into drug-in-adhesive patches, matrix patches, and micro-reservoir patches. The drug-in-adhesive segment further branches into multi-layer and single-layer variants, a distinction that underscores the nuanced approaches in formulation. Similarly, the matrix patches category is evaluated for multi-layer and single-layer differences, providing insight into material robustness and release kinetics. This layered segmentation offers a deeper understanding of design specifics and manufacturing challenges as each subset caters to unique therapeutic requirements.
The active ingredient segmentation sheds light on the variety of compounds being delivered via patches. Key ingredients such as buprenorphine, clonidine, fentanyl, lidocaine, and nicotine are central to the evolving product portfolio, each representing unique pharmacodynamic profiles and clinical indications. Further, the delivery system segmentation distinguishes between controlled release and direct release, which impact the dosage consistency and patient experience. Notably, application-based segmentation spans across various therapeutic areas including cardiovascular disorders, hormone replacement therapy, neurological conditions, pain management, smoking cessation, and wound management. For instance, within cardiovascular disorders, special focus is given to clonidine and isosorbide dinitrate patches, whereas hormone replacement therapy options are diversified into combination hormone, estrogen, and progestin patches. Pain management solutions also reflect further segmentation through diclofenac-based, fentanyl-based, and lidocaine-based formulations.
End user insights explore where these patches are most commonly deployed. From ambulatory surgical centers and homecare settings to hospitals, clinics, and specialized research and academic institutes, the diversity in usage underscores the extensive reach of these solutions. Comprehensive Company Insights Driving Market Innovation
The competitive landscape of the transdermal patches market is defined by a cadre of innovative companies who are pushing the boundaries of research and development. Prominent industry players such as AbbVie Inc. and AdhexPharma SAS are at the forefront of integrating advanced materials and formulation technologies to produce next-generation patch solutions. Amneal Pharmaceuticals, Inc. and Bayer AG continue to contribute to market growth by focusing on patient-centric designs that enhance drug delivery efficiency and adherence. Start-ups and established entities alike, including BioNxt Solutions Inc. and Bliss GVS Pharma Ltd., are merging innovation with proven manufacturing techniques to maintain competitive advantages.
Large multinationals such as Boehringer Ingelheim International GmbH and Corium, Inc. have significantly influenced market practices by adopting strategic partnerships and prioritizing clinical efficacy. Other companies like Corsair Pharma, Inc. and DifGen Pharmaceuticals LLC bring specialized expertise into play, while Endo International plc, Gedeon Richter Plc, and GlaxoSmithKline Plc contribute to the evolution of clinical protocols through groundbreaking research. The vibrant competitive landscape is further enriched by players such as Icure Pharmaceutical Inc. and Johnson & Johnson Services, Inc., whose comprehensive product portfolios cater to diverse therapeutic needs. Companies including LAVIPHARM GROUP HOLDING S.A. and Lohmann Therapie-Systeme AG are well-regarded for their commitment to advancing transdermal technology. Additional market influencers like Luye Pharma Group Ltd, Medherant Limited, Nitto Denko Corporation, Novartis AG, and Noven Pharmaceuticals, Inc. by Hisamitsu Pharmaceutical Co., Inc. have also carved out significant market niches. The landscape is further expanded by innovators such as Nutriband Inc, Perrigo Company plc, ProSolus, Inc., Purdue Pharma L.P., Sparsha Pharma International Pvt Ltd, Teikoku Seiyaku Co., Ltd., Teva Pharmaceutical Industries Ltd., Viatris Inc., and Zydus Group.
